Downspout Failure Water Removal Cost in Excelsior, MN

The cost of downspout failure water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Excelsior, MN. Here’s a rough estimate of what you might expect to pay: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ction and removal $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, amount of water, and equipment needed
Structural drying $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type of materials, and equipment needed
Disinfecting and cleaning $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, type of cleaning solutions, and equipment needed
